Strategy on and working but no data showing for profit and loss?
I show a log file and multiple trades on my chart. So it appears to be working but no data shows up in my strategy results for my sim101 account. I still show my Sim ballance as 10000. How do I get my trades into the analyzer and begin showing so I can analyze my demo account with my new strategy? -
Hello ChrisBaker,
Please note that when you perform a backtest in the Strategy Analyzer, you do not trade the sim101 account. Unfortunately you cannot select the account you like to backtest - you backtest a "Backtest" account which does not show up in the Control Center-->Accounts-tab.
You can use the various tabs in the Strategy Analyzer to view the results of the test.JasonNinjaTrader Customer Service

Hello Yemmy,
I suspect the low PnL is due to the order quantities used in the backtest. I see you backtested a forex instrument. Please note that you need to enter order quantities in base units when you backtest forex instruments. A quantity of 100,000 will trade a regular lot, 10,000 is a mini lot and 1000 a micro lot. Could it be you used an order quantity of 1 in the backtest and therefore you only have a profit/loss of 0.01?
You can configure the order quantity under Order Properties. Configure 'Set order quantity' to 'by default quantity'. Subsequently you can enter the order quantity at 'Default quantity'.JasonNinjaTrader Customer Service
